From: Rob Herring @ 2018-12-05 19:50 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: devicetree, linux-kernel; +Cc: Roger Quadros, Tony Lindgren, linux-omap

Convert string compares of DT node names to use of_node_name_eq helper
instead. This removes direct access to the node name pointer.

For instances using of_node_cmp, this has the side effect of now using
case sensitive comparisons. This should not matter for any FDT based
system which this is.

Cc: Roger Quadros <rogerq@ti.com>
Cc: Tony Lindgren <tony@atomide.com>
Cc: linux-omap@vger.kernel.org
Signed-off-by: Rob Herring <robh@kernel.org>
---
 drivers/memory/omap-gpmc.c | 8 ++++----
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/memory/omap-gpmc.c b/drivers/memory/omap-gpmc.c
index 8abb9e94916a..ab5925c6d012 100644
--- a/drivers/memory/omap-gpmc.c
+++ b/drivers/memory/omap-gpmc.c
@@ -2060,7 +2060,7 @@ static int gpmc_probe_generic_child(struct platform_device *pdev,
 	 * timings.
 	 */
 	name = gpmc_cs_get_name(cs);
-	if (name && of_node_cmp(child->name, name) == 0)
+	if (name && of_node_name_eq(child, name))
 		goto no_timings;
 
 	ret = gpmc_cs_request(cs, resource_size(&res), &base);
@@ -2068,7 +2068,7 @@ static int gpmc_probe_generic_child(struct platform_device *pdev,
 		dev_err(&pdev->dev, "cannot request GPMC CS %d\n", cs);
 		return ret;
 	}
-	gpmc_cs_set_name(cs, child->name);
+	gpmc_cs_set_name(cs, child->full_name);
 
 	gpmc_read_settings_dt(child, &gpmc_s);
 	gpmc_read_timings_dt(child, &gpmc_t);
@@ -2113,7 +2113,7 @@ static int gpmc_probe_generic_child(struct platform_device *pdev,
 		goto err;
 	}
 
-	if (of_node_cmp(child->name, "nand") == 0) {
+	if (of_node_name_eq(child, "nand")) {
 		/* Warn about older DT blobs with no compatible property */
 		if (!of_property_read_bool(child, "compatible")) {
 			dev_warn(&pdev->dev,
@@ -2123,7 +2123,7 @@ static int gpmc_probe_generic_child(struct platform_device *pdev,
 		}
 	}
 
-	if (of_node_cmp(child->name, "onenand") == 0) {
+	if (of_node_name_eq(child, "onenand")) {
 		/* Warn about older DT blobs with no compatible property */
 		if (!of_property_read_bool(child, "compatible")) {
 			dev_warn(&pdev->dev,
-- 
2.19.1
